As is Bruckins, also spelled brukins, is a Jamaican dance performed primarily to celebrate Emancipation Day. A dance, whose music has both European and African elements, Bruckins is a "stately, dipping-gliding" dance, and may be derived from the Pavane. Bruckins is accompanied by an elaborate pageant, in which participants dress as European royalt…
